Megan Mullally

Megan Mullally is one of the most renowned and rich TV Actress who was born on 12 November 1958, in Los Angeles California United States. She appeared on the Adult Swim show Children's Hospital alongside MalinAkerman. Megan Mullally was born in 1958. She's an American singer, actress, comedian. She played Karen Walker in the NBC comedy Will & Grace (1998)-2006, 2017, 2020). For this role she received eight Primetime Emmy Awards in the category of Outstanding Supporting actress in the field of a Comedy Series. In 2000 and 2006 she won twice. In addition, she received nominations for numerous other accolades for her portrayal, including the seven straight Screen Actors Guild Awards nominations for Outstanding Performance by an Actress of Female Character on a Comedy Series winning three times in 2002, 2001 and 2003 in addition to receiving 4 Golden Globe Award nominations. Her first acting credits included the role in a McDonald's commercial starring John Goodman. Her first appearance on television came in 1986 with The Ellen Burstyn Show. After that, she appeared in guest roles on Seinfeld Frasier Wings Ned Stacey Mad About You Caroline the City 3rd Rock from the Sun Just Shoot Me! The character she played was the main one of an episode of Murder She Wrote episode called Coal Miner's Slaughter. She was previously married from 1992-1996 and to Michael A. Katcher. She voiced in 2015 Grandma Linda s character Hotel Transylvania 2. Mullally was born in Los Angeles California the daughter of Martha and Carter Mullally, Jr. An actor, she was a contract player with Paramount Pictures in the 1950s. Mullally moved with her family in Oklahoma City at the age of six. She is English Irish with Scandinavian roots. Since the age of 6 she's been studying ballet. She danced with the Oklahoma City Ballet and also attended an academy called the School of American Ballet, New York City during her high school years.
